NNS: Ricky Stenhouse Jr. Claims Pole At Darlington, Hamlin To Start Second

By: RubbingsRacing.com

11May2012

The 35th driver to take time in Friday afternoon's qualifying session for the VFW Sport Clips Help A Hero 200, Ricky Stenhouse Jr. laid down a fast lap of 173.546 MPH and held off the final eight drivers to claim the pole at Darlington Raceway.

NNS: Kevin Harvick Claims Richmond Pole, Pastrana To Start 25th In Series Debut

By: RubbingsRacing.com

27Apr2012

With a speed of 124.625 miles-per-hour, Kevin Harvick claimed the pole for Friday's Virginia 529 College Savings 250 Nationwide Series race at Richmond International Raceway.

NSCS: Denny Hamlin Makes Late-Race Pass on Dominant Truex Jr. To Win At Kansas

By: RubbingsRacing.com

22Apr2012

Martin Truex Jr. was a fixture at the front of the field on Sunday, but it was Denny Hamlin who ended the day in victory lane after making a late-race pass on the Michael Waltrip Racing driver to win the STP 400 at Kansas Speedway.
